the thing is. juno & nureyev's relationship has been such a major guiding thread throughout the podcast and the major drive of season 5, and the fandom has built itself so much (as fandoms often do) around shipping the two of them.
and yet nureyev doesn't show up at all in the last episode! or, he does, but it's only implied (for all we know it could be like. alessandra strong)(i know it's not but it would be really funny) and we don't hear his voice.
and it's so important to me that despite the room that their romance has taken in the plot and in our hearts, his absence reinforces that the point of juno steel's story wasn't a lady getting his man, it was about learning to grow as person for himself and for his friends (and not just his love interest), and it was about finding his footing in life and being at peace with himself and his place in the world. and he did! his growth and relative serenity is so apparent and just. a balm to the soul
and the fact that his man is back is just a nice add-on, not a necessity for his happiness

I'm so ready for some Nureyev character growth this season.
Nureyev having to understand that Slips death is not his fault like Juno had to understand that he didn't kill Ben, like Sasha had to understand that she didn't kill Annie, like everyone in this podcast has to understand that sometimes it just *isn't your fault*. Sometimes bad things happen and the only thing you can do is move on, no matter how difficult that seems.
